Haryana extends winter holidays in Schools till January 21

The Haryana Government today decided to extend the winter vacations in all government and private schools till January 21, 2023. The decision is taken after considering the prevailing cold conditions across Northern India including Haryana. As per the notice, the schools in the state will now open on Monday, January 23, 2023.

Earlier, the state government had extended the winter vacations till January 15, 2023 due to the cold wave. As the cold conditions are expected to continue in the coming week, Haryana government has again extended school breaks till January 23, 2022.
The Directorate of School Education, Haryana issued a notice in this regard. "In view of the intense cold conditions, all government and private schools in the state shall remain closed till January 21," reads official notice.

However, considering the board exams, students of 10th and 12th will continue to have their regular classes.
Indian Meteorological Department, IMD has predicted a fresh spell of cold waves and dense fog in parts of North India, including Haryana in the coming week.
